Ask for whiskers before cremation.: Whisker vials are a common feline keepsake.
Ask any provider whether cremation happens on-site, how pets are identified, and whether they can document chain of custody in writing.

For a cat in Setagaya, private-return language and identity control matter more than vehicle size. Ask who holds the cat, whether feline cases are batched, how the tag follows the process, and what compact container returns.
Decision path for Setagaya: Decide whether ashes must return before comparing extras → Request whisker, fur, or paw preservation before transfer → Confirm quiet transfer, holding, individual processing, and return day → Choose a compact memorial after the container is described
Evidence to request before committing: feline-specific authorization; identity-tag explanation; written ash-return commitment; container dimensions.
